Question 1206651: The population of J-Town in 2019 was estimated to be 76,500 people with an annual rate of increase of 2.4%.
Part A. Write an equation to model future growth.
Part B. What is the growth factor for J-Town?
Part C. Use the equation to estimate the population in 2072 to the nearest hundred people.

The population of J-Town in 2019 was estimated to be 76,500 people with an annual rate of increase of 2.4%.
Part A. Write an equation to model future growth.
Part B. What is the growth factor for J-Town?
Part C. Use the equation to estimate the population in 2072 to the nearest hundred people.
~~~~~~~~~~~~~~~~~~~

(A)  P(t) = 76500%2A%281%2B0.024%29%5Et = 76500%2A1.024%5Et,

     where t are years after 2019  (so 2020 is t= 1,  2021 is t=2  and so on . . . )


(B)  the growth factor is 1.024.


(C)  P(2072) = 76500%2A1.024%5E%282072-2019%29 = 76500%2A1.024%5E53 = 268,880.4  (approximately),

     and we say that the population will be about  268,900  to the nearest hundred people in 2072.
